Americold Ireland achieves U.S. meat export certification to provide compliant cold chain logistics

The Dublin facility now offers Irish meat producers a trusted pathway to one of the world’s most regulated food markets.

Americold recently announced that its Dublin facility has been certified by Ireland’s Department of Agriculture, Food and the Marine (DAFM) to export meat to the U.S. The company, which provides temperature-controlled logistics, real estate, and value-added services, is now the only dedicated third-party cold storage provider in Ireland with this capability.

The certification underscores Americold Ireland’s position as a critical enabler of global food flows and reflects its commitment to operational excellence and regulatory compliance. In addition, Americold completed five AA-rated BRC Global Standard audits across its facilities in Monaghan, Lurgan, and Dublin, the highest rating for food safety and quality. The company also passed the McDonald’s Distributor Quality Management Process (DQMP) audit.

“This certification reinforces Americold’s role as a gateway to global markets,” Rob Chambers, CEO at Americold, said. “By enabling direct U.S. meat export from Ireland, we’re expanding our customers’ reach and strengthening our position as the most trusted cold chain partner in the world’s most regulated food markets.”
